This thoughtfully converted, red-brick barn makes an ideal base for a solo adventure or a couple’s escape. Just 6.5 miles away, Tewkesbury is a medieval market town where you’ll find a magnificent Norman abbey, a variety of museums, and plenty of independent boutiques to explore. For even more retail therapy, the Cotswolds Designer Outlet is just 8.5 miles away. The Three Counties Showground is 6.5 miles away and, if you fancy a day at the races, Cheltenham is just 15 miles away. Upton Upon Severn is just 2 miles away and hosts various festivals throughout the summer. Lovers of the incredible natural scenery will want to head into the Malvern Hills National Landscape, the edge of which is only around 5 miles from your door. Also within striking distance are the Wye Valley and the Cotswolds, offering a choice of outdoor activities, pretty towns and villages, and excellent National Trust gardens.
The barn is in the centre of a working farm, with tractors and livestock going about their daily business. Once a shed for the Massey Ferguson Tractor, it has been beautifully restored as a two-storey detached barn. Featuring wonderful original details and impressively high ceilings, it has been designed for comfort, style and relaxation. After a day in the fresh air, hang up your coats, kick off your walking boots and enter through to the delightful kitchen, which has plenty of Shaker-style cabinets and includes both a microwave and a dishwasher for convenience. Head into the welcoming lounge/diner, which features a wide, floor-to-ceiling window with lovely countryside views. Comfortable seating is positioned to enjoy quiet moments together, perhaps streaming a movie on the Smart TV. On the first floor, the open landing leads to a tranquil, king-size bedroom set beneath the eaves, as well as a refreshing shower room.
Outside, you’ll have a fully enclosed garden with a small patio and an area of lawn. A bistro set for two is provided, ready for dining alfresco or sipping a drink in the sunshine. An adjacent gravelled area provides useful off-road parking for one car.
